4. The Home Buying Process

A real estate agent will be of great assistance to you when you begin the process of buying a property in Philadelphia. These professionals have extensive knowledge of the local housing market and are able to provide valuable advice throughout the process.

Meeting with a real estate agent first to discuss needs and preferences is the first part of the home-buying process. They will help you determine your budget, desired location, and must-have features in a home.

Once you’ve established what you need, your agent can begin looking for properties which meet your criteria. They will schedule showings so that you can view the properties in person.

Your agent will assist you in making an offer when you find the home you love. They will negotiate on your behalf to get the best possible deal and ensure that all necessary paperwork is completed accurately and on time.

Your agent will help you with the financing process after your offer has been accepted. They will also coordinate the seller’s representative and the closing agent in order to ensure a smooth, timely closing.

Your real estate agent is there to answer all your questions, provide advice and support you throughout the entire home-buying process. Their expertise and experience are invaluable in helping you to find the perfect home in Philadelphia.

4.3. Making an Offer

When it’s time to make a real-estate offer, there are some important factors that you should consider. For real estate agent in Philadelphia, this process is crucial in order to secure a successful transaction for their clients.

It’s crucial to first understand the market conditions of Philadelphia. This includes knowing the current inventory of homes, recent sales in the area, and any trends that may be affecting property values. Real estate agents who have a firm grasp of the local market can accurately advise on what an offer that is competitive would look.

The agent will then work with the client to determine the price. This involves looking at comparable properties in the area, assessing the condition of the home, and charleston real estate agents taking into account any special circumstances that may impact the value of the property. The agent will then make an offer to the agent of the seller or directly to him.

Once the offer is made, negotiations may take place. This could involve counteroffers, requests for repairs or concessions, or other terms that need to be ironed out before the deal can be finalized. The real estate broker is responsible for representing the best interests of their client during these negotiations.

Ultimately, the goal of making an offer in real estate is to reach an agreement that satisfies both the buyer and seller. This process can be emotional and complex, which is the reason why you need a professional Philadelphia realtor by your side. With their expertise and guidance, clients can feel confident in their offer and increase their chances of successfully purchasing their dream home.
